What companies run services between Birmingham Airport (BHX), England and Long Eaton, England?

Cross Country operates a train from Birmingham New Street to Long Eaton hourly. Tickets cost £26–40 and the journey takes 56 min.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Birmingham Airport Bus Terminal to New Street via St Margaret's Bus Station and Broad Marsh Bus Station in around 2h 45m.
